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0445999512 5818 5139485
363 4901979759
363 4901979759
4104 8626908005 6428898158 4471944577
All about undefined
Interested in learning more?
363 4901979759
4104 8626908005 6428898158 4471944577
See more
680 068356
35662302 444 78797360102
See more
33147776011 498374
95 38272 18279
See more